Wolff stands behind Hamilton: "For me, that is absolutely acceptable"

According to Toto Wolff, Lewis Hamilton's political statements fit his 'strong personality'. The seven-time world champion is vocally opposed to racism, but sustainability is also very important to him. Political statements Mercedes team boss Wolff has no problem with his driver's political statements. "Above all, I think Lewis has gradually developed not only as a driver, but also into a very strong personality. And these issues are very close to his heart", Wolff explains to Motorsport.com.
